Summary
Duke Blue Devils advanced to the Sweet 16 of the NCAA Tournament after defeating Siena and TCU. Before their upcoming game against St. John's, Duke announced that freshman Cameron Boozer won the Oscar Robertson National Player of the Year award and the National Freshman of the Year award. Boozer has performed strongly in the tournament, contributing significantly to his team's success.
Key Facts
- Duke Blue Devils are the No. 1 seed in the NCAA Tournament.
- They advanced to the Sweet 16 after defeating Siena and TCU.
- Duke will face the No. 5 seed St. John's Red Storm in Washington, D.C.
- Cameron Boozer received the Oscar Robertson National Player of the Year award.
- Boozer was also named National Freshman of the Year.
- Boozer joins a select group of freshmen who have won these awards.
- He is the 10th Duke player to win the Player of the Year award.
- Boozer has averaged 22.4 points, 10.3 rebounds, and 4.2 assists per game this season.
